Hello, I bought the breakboard for the ADXL345 from sparkfun and can't seem to get it to talk to the picaxe.
I have gotten it to work perfectly on the arduino, so I know that the chip itself is working.
The problem I am having is that the values I am receiving from the chip are all 255.
The Picaxe I am using is the 14m2.
I am not very experienced with picaxe, so the problem is most likely my code.
Here is my code (14m2 chip):
HI2CSETUP I2CMASTER, 0x53, i2cfast, i2cbyte
HI2COUT 0x31,(0x01) 'Put the ADXL345 into +/- 4G range
HI2COUT 0x2D,(0x08) 'Put the ADXL345 into Measurement Mode
main:
HI2CIN 0x32,(b1,b2,b3,b4,b5,b6) 'read x1,x2,y1,y2,z1,z2 values
pause 5
debug
goto main
the code was converted from arduino to picaxe as best I could from this tutorial: https://www.sparkfun.com/tutorials/240
here is a picture of my setup: http://imgur.com/jk3AwBD
The circuit is wired according to diagram on page 10 of the ADXL345 datasheet found here: https://www.sparkfun.com/datasheets/Sensors/Accelerometer/ADXL345.pdf
The picaxe and adxl345 are being powered by an arduino's 3v3 power.
The SDA pin is connected to pin 9 of the picaxe
The SCL pin is connected to pin 10 of the picaxe
both are pulled high by 10k resistors
the CS pin is connected to +ve
the SDO pin is connected to -ve (according to the diagram this gives the address 0x53)
here is a screenshot of the debug: http://imgur.com/VokKWEy
So I'm at a loss as to what to do. I really do not understand registers and I2C in general, but I would think that my code is right.
